Christmas and Other Horrors
Christmas and Other Horrors: An Anthology of Solstice Horror | Garth Nix, Josh Malerman
14 posts | 3 read | 18 to read
Hugo Award winning editor, and horror legend, Ellen Datlow presents a terrifying and chilling horror anthology of original short stories exploring the endless terrors of winter solstice traditions across the globe, featuring chillers by Tananarive Due, Stephen Graham Jones, Alma Katsu and many more. Even though many celebrate the winter solstice as a time of joy, a darker tradition of ghost tales and horror stories resides in the long winter nights. This anthology of all new stories will scour the world for the unholy, the dark, the dangerous, the horrific aspects of a time when families and friends come togetherfor better and worse. Alongside Christmas celebrations, around the world are Makara Sankranti in the Hindu calendar in India, Yalda Night in Iran, Chanukah, the Roman Saturnalia, the Krampus, Dongzhi (solar term) in East Asia where sunlight passes through the 17 arches of Seventeen Arch Bridge, Summer Palace, Beijing, the pagan festival of Yule, St. Lucias Day in Scandinavia, the Druidic tradition of Alban Arthan, Soyal for Hopi Indians, Peruvian solstice festivals, and even Christmas in Antarctica at the research stations. Because the weather outside is frightful, but the fire inside is hungry Featuring stories from: Nadia Bulkin Terry Dowling Tananarive Due Jeffrey Ford Christopher Golden Stephen Graham Jones Glen Hirshberg Richard Kadrey Alma Katsu Cassandra Khaw Josh Malerman Nick Mamatas Garth Nix Benjamin Percy M. Rickert Kaaron Warren

Yay! A new “winter solstice” anthology. We read this for book club and I was happy it was a pretty solid collection with a good range of what can make up this sub-genre. The writers that I thought nailed the assignment were the ones that did something relatively simple very well. There were a few duds (and no Krampus, even though he‘s on the cover!!), but overall I thought it was a solid collection! Check it out.

Like most short story anthologies, this collection runs the gamut between great and awful. Some of these are terrifying creature tales, some are more noir, and others are more tedious lit-fic. I had hoped for more Yule folklore terror.
